Web11 apr. 2024 · Vinegar Traps. This is possibly the best way of dealing with gnats in houseplants, plus you can do it home! To make your own, mix 2-3 drops of liquid dish soap with some white vinegar and pop the solution next to your houseplant (s). This attracts the gnats and they’ll fly into the liquid. Keep repeating this until all of the flies are gone ... The easiest way to go about this is to put the plant in a pot that has drainage ... can a defense attorney prosecuteWebWhy Do Snake Plants Grow So Slowly? The snake plant is a slow-growing plant, averaging only about 2–3 new leaves and a few inches (5–8 cm) of growth per year. They’re succulents, which means they are conditioned to survive in harsh conditions.
